Vice Premier He Lifeng said on Monday he hopes the United States will work with China to promote the stable, sound and sustainable development of bilateral economic and trade ties.
He made the comment in talks with a visiting US congressional delegation led by Representative Adam Smith in Beijing.
According to Xinhua News Agency, the vice premier said a phone conversation between the Chinese and US heads of state last week had provided strategic guidance for the stable development of bilateral ties in the next stage.
He also expressed hope that Washington will engage in candid communication with Beijing.
The US congressional delegation also met with Defence Minister Dong Jun.
Dong called on members of the delegation "to remove disruptive and restrictive factors and take constructive and pragmatic steps to play an active role in improving relations between the Chinese and US militaries," Xinhua reported.
